Inspiration from Africa
Earlier this year, the World Harmony Run passed through some of the most beautiful landmarks in South Africa, and helped to unite many people in working towards a more harmonious and positive future.

The World Harmony Run, was founded by Sri Chinmoy, as an initiative to encourage world peace and friendship amongst the different peoples of the world.
The initiative has been supported by African leaders such as Nelson Mandela and Desmond Tutu.
"My Brother in peace, we acknowledge the tremendous contribution which you and your peace movement are making to promote global peace."
- Nelson Mandela [1. World Harmony Run - Torch Relay for Peace and Harmony p.118. New York: Agni Press, 2010]
“I am happy to support your Peace Run for justice, peace and reconciliation. The world must know that God wants us to live amicably as brothers and sisters, members of one family, the human family, God’s family.”
- Desmond Tutu [2. World Harmony Run - Torch Relay for Peace and Harmony p.118. New York: Agni Press, 2010 and World Harmony Run, S.A.]
Children hold the Torch on a recent visit of Run, through South Africa.
"The absence of war is not and cannot be the real peace. Real peace is the unmistakable establishment of celestial harmony and universal love."
- Sri Chinmoy (Founder of World Harmony Run) [3. Sri Chinmoy. Perez de Cuellar: Immortality's Rainbow-Peace, New York, Agni Press, 1989]
